#7cecc3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cecc3 is composed of 48.6% red, 92.5%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.4%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 158 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 70.6%. #7cecc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#00d987.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#7cecc3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cecc3 has RGB values of R:124, G:236,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 8187075.

Shades and Tints of #7cecc3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010604 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7cecc3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0b8b5 is the less saturated color, while #6bfdc8 is the most saturated one.
